Multiple choice ( MC ), [1] objective response or MCQ (for multiple choice question) is a form of an objective assessment in which respondents are asked to select only correct answers from the choices offered as a list. The multiple choice format is most frequently used in educational testing, in market research, and in elections, when a person ...

Twenty questions. Twenty questions is a spoken parlor game which encourages deductive reasoning and creativity. It originated in the United States and was played widely in the 19th century. [1] It escalated in popularity during the late 1940s, when it became the format for a successful weekly radio quiz program. [citation needed]
A leading question is a question that suggests a particular answer and contains information the examiner is looking to have confirmed. The use of leading questions in court [ where? ] to elicit testimony is restricted in order to reduce the ability of the examiner to direct or influence the evidence presented.
